Title Boiling Heat Transfer in a Narrow Rectangular Channel with Offset Strip Fins

Abstract An experimental study on saturated flow boiling heat transfer of R113 was performed in a vertical narrow rectangular channel with offset strip fins. Two-phase pressure gradients and boiling heat transfer coefficients in an electrically heated test section were measured in the range of quality 0~0.6, mass flux 17~43kg/m2s, and heat flux of 500~3,000 W/m2. Two-phase friction multipliers were determined as a function of Lockhart-Martinelli parameter. Local boiling heat transfer coefficients were analysed in terms of mass flux, heat flux and local vapor quality. Correlation for boiling heat transfer coefficients was proposed, which was in good agreement with experimental data.
